Exam results
Key stage 2 (end of primary school)
| Measure | 2022/23 | 2023/24 | 2024/25 |
|---|---|---|---|
| Pupils at the end of key stage 2 | 30 | 28 | 30 |
| Met the expected standard in reading, writing and maths | 60% | 71% | 60% |
| Reached the higher standard in reading, writing and maths | 10% | 11% | 3% |
| Expected standard in reading | 70% | 82% | 67% |
| Expected standard in maths | 80% | 79% | 73% |
| Expected standard in grammar, punctuation and spelling | 60% | 79% | 67% |
| Average scaled score in reading | 104.0 | 108.0 | 105.0 |
| Average scaled score in maths | 105.0 | 106.0 | 104.0 |
| Reading progress | +1.10 | - | - |
| Writing progress | +1.90 | - | - |
| Maths progress | +2.90 | - | - |
Progress measures ended nationally after the 2022/23 school year, when the key stage 1 assessments they were based on were stopped. Blank progress figures in later years are not missing school data.

How St Clement's CofE Primary compares
St Clement's CofE Primary ranked 75th of 128 primary schools in Worcestershire for KS2 results in 2024/25. Its KS2 result was higher than 40% of England primary schools that published results in 2024/25. Its absence rate was lower than 69% of England schools in 2024/25.
| School | KS2 RWM (2024/25) | Absence | FSM (6 years) | Pupils | Distance |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| This school | 60% | 4.6% | 21.7% | 246 | — |
| Our Lady Queen of Peace Catholic Primary | 76% | 5.5% | 20.8% | 161 | 0.3 miles |
| Oldbury Park Primary School | 60% | 6.1% | 26.5% | 361 | 0.4 miles |
| Pitmaston Primary School | 76% | 4.5% | 10.2% | 628 | 0.6 miles |
| St George's Catholic Primary School | 79% | 5.2% | 8.4% | 193 | 0.8 miles |
| Honeywell Primary School | 25% | 9% | 59.2% | 168 | 0.9 miles |
Results reflect each school's cohort as much as its teaching, and free school meals share is context, not a judgement. Small gaps between neighbouring schools are rarely meaningful on their own.
